Gleniffer High School
School
Gleniffer High School is a Scottish state school located in Paisley for boys and girls aged 11 to 18. Since 1988, Gleniffer has been located in Paisley's Foxbar district, close to the Gleniffer Braes in the west coast of Scotland, south of Glasgow. Royal Alexandra Hospital
Hospital
Photo: Alex Mcnaughton, CC BY-SA 2.0.
The Royal Alexandra Hospital is the main hospital in Paisley serving a large catchment area stretching all the way to Oban and Argyll. The hospital is managed by NHS Greater Glasgow and Clyde. Royal Alexandra Hospital is situated 1 mile northeast of Paisley, Gleniffer Road / Nethercraigs Court.
St Mirren Park
Stadium
Photo: Thomas Nugent, CC BY-SA 2.0.
St Mirren Park, also known as The SMISA Stadium for sponsorship reasons, is a football stadium in Paisley, Scotland. It is the home of St Mirren F.C. The stadium is the sixth home of the club and replaced Love Street. St Mirren Park is situated 2 miles north of Paisley, Gleniffer Road / Nethercraigs Court.

Elderslie
Town
Photo: Stephen Sweeney,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Elderslie is a village in the council area and historic county of Renfrewshire in west central Scotland. It chiefly serves as a commuter village, situated midway between the towns of Paisley and Johnstone, and lies 11 miles west of Glasgow city centre. Paisley
Photo: Colin,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Paisley is a town in Renfrewshire, on Clydeside in the Central Belt of Scotland, with a population of 79,40 in 2020. It was a major centre for textiles, mass-producing "Paisley pattern" fabrics, though all the mills are long gone.
Linwood
Town
Photo: Chris Court,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Linwood is a town in Renfrewshire in the west central Lowlands of Scotland, 14 miles west of Glasgow. It is about 1+1⁄2 miles northeast of Johnstone and west of Paisley close to the Black Cart Water and the A737 road.
